Transaction ef95bc1de5568e355dd26332a95acdb5b99e283274ff2bfa4bb4b797ae2fc136

block
65ebc5f1eb410c78a71cce952f1dc75dae88327b3bb921e05950cba7e093c92c

1 Input

23 Outputs